• Spent weeks creating a WordPress site on my localserver (its very involved as its e-commerce so all products are uploaded and lots of customisation). I’ve used an up-to-date WooTheme with WooCommerce. Everything worked perfectly on XAMPP.

    I’ve just transferred it over to my live server and followed some instruction about configuring the database.

    I now get this error:
    Fatal error: Class ‘WP_Dependencies’ not found in /home/loxh001/public_html/wp-includes/class.wp-scripts.php on line 19

  • That looks like you haven’t transferred all of the base WordPress files to the live server. Just in case, I’d suggest trying to re-upload all of them again, and watch your FTP logs to see if anything gets skipped, missed or not uploaded fully.

    Further to what catacaustic mentions, one of the ways to help prevent FTP issues when uploading this many files is to simplly ZIP the contents of the local site and then then use your hosting account’s file manager to upload and unZIP that single file.
